Pros

Treated with respect by managers. Have been supportive in rearranging my shifts to fit around uni. Have helped me gain work experience in areas other than my current role

Cons

A lot of work to do in a short amount of time. Although they offer duty management training there are very few opportunities to get a management job due to the recession/cut backs. This is happening in all supernarkets though and doesn't reflect badly on the co-op
